From cdb5e02ed133731f8a6676a389ed40ca303cab7c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Marc Zyngier Date: Wed, 14 Oct 2020 09:29:27 +0100 Subject: KVM: arm64: Make kvm_skip_instr() and co private to HYP In an effort to remove the vcpu PC manipulations from EL1 on nVHE systems, move kvm_skip_instr() to be HYP-specific. EL1's intent to increment PC post emulation is now signalled via a flag in the vcpu structure.
